TICKET: Drift on Fenwick schema registry (events cluster)

Staging and prod disagree on compatibility mode and retention for event schemas. Prod was hand-edited during the Larkspur incident and never reconciled. Two teams are now publishing schemas that validate in staging but fail in prod. Need owner to re-apply the canonical config and lock manual edits. For the sync: drift started roughly three weeks ago. Current prod values as captured today are below.

config for haduf-kadug:
FENMIR_LOG_LEVEL=debug
FENMIR_METRICS_HOST=metrics.fenmir.tolvaqworks.internal
FENMIR_POOL_SIZE=4

### Key Ceremony Checklist — Item 7: Catalogue Import Escrow

Before the Lanternfield library catalogue import begins, confirm the escrow envelope for the import signing key has been sealed and witnessed by two ceremony officers. New contractors should verify the seal number against the ceremony log, not the envelope itself. If the import stalls and the key must be restored, the recovery passphrase is required. It is recorded immediately below this item.

vault phrase of yaguf-hahaf = druath-holix

User-supplied formulas run inside the Mistral interpreter with no filesystem or network access; recovery operations must not bypass this. If a locked account's workbook contains custom formulas, re-evaluate them in the quarantine tier first — never in the shared pool. Plugin authors: your recovery hooks get a read-only snapshot; mutations are rejected. Timeout is 2s per formula, hard-killed after. If the snapshot itself is corrupted, escalate rather than patching in place. The quarantine vault opens with the passphrase directly below.

unlock words, kafog-tajof: ulador-ulaael-kasvan